> Currently, the comments: "We can't create the thread unless interrupts
> are enabled." from 'commit 4929c913bda5 ("rcu: Make call_rcu_tasks()
> tolerate first call with irqs disabled")', now the kthread creation
> has been move to core_initcall() time from 'commit c63eb17ff06d
> ("rcu: Create call_rcu_tasks() kthread at boot time")', and use the
> irq_work does deferred wakeup. this commit therefore update comments
> in call_rcu_tasks_generic().
